MCPcopy
hub / github.com/angular/angularfire / traceUntilComplete

Function traceUntilComplete

src/compat/performance/performance.ts:115–124  ·  view source on GitHub ↗
(name: string)

Source from the content-addressed store, hash-verified

113});
114
115export const traceUntilComplete = <T = any>(name: string) => (source$: Observable<T>) => new Observable<T>(subscriber => {
116 const traceSubscription = trace$(name).subscribe();
117 return source$.pipe(
118 tap(
119 () => undefined,
120 () => undefined,
121 () => traceSubscription.unsubscribe()
122 )
123 ).subscribe(subscriber);
124});
125
126export const traceUntilFirst = <T = any>(name: string) => (source$: Observable<T>) => new Observable<T>(subscriber => {
127 const traceSubscription = trace$(name).subscribe();

Callers

nothing calls this directly

Calls 1

trace$Function · 0.85

Tested by

no test coverage detected